Mattias, the only thing is, as Marko already mentioned earlier, that we have no way of discovering which index service a neo4j database has been indexed with, or if it is indexed at all. That means you have to know the creating code and use the exact same configuration to set up the LuceneIndexService or others in order to get the expected results.
Regarding that, there might be a usecase for starting to have meta-info in a standardized format about a nodespace I am thinking of e.g. - Neo4j version that created the nodespace - Indexers used - Data license - maybe optimum underlying FS preferences etc etc WDYAT?
